Ladies’s T20 World Cup 2024: Up to date Factors Desk After India’s Hammering Defeat versus New Zealand: The Indian Ladies’s Nationwide Cricket Staff began off their 2024 Ladies’s T20 Worldwide World Cup marketing campaign on a horrible be aware as they recorded an enormous 58-run defeat versus New Zealand of their opening Group A-encounter on Friday, 4th October. On the Dubai Worldwide Stadium, the Ladies in Blue had been outclassed in each side of the sport and noticed their web run-rate plummet.

Sophie Devine, the skipper of New Zealand, opted to bat first after successful the toss. The opening duo of Georgia Plimmer (34 runs in 23 balls) & Suzie Bates (27 runs in 24 balls) obtained their facet off to a terrific begin with India’s poor bowling and careless fielding being the highlights of the powerplay.

The Ladies in Blue managed to battle their manner again into the sport on the again of an incredible leg-spin spell of Asha Sobhana (1-22). Nevertheless, the skipper of the White Ferns, Sophie Devine (57 runs in 36 deliveries) hit a quick-fire half century batting at quantity 4 and helped her group to place up a tough complete of 160 runs on the board.

Staff India obtained their run-chase off to a horrible begin as they misplaced each of their openers inside the primary six overs whereas captain Harmanpreet Kaur (15 runs in 14 balls) additionally didn’t create an affect at quantity three.

The Indian middle-order was not in a position to keep-up with the growing required run-rate and the White Ferns created loads of stress by selecting up wickets at common intervals.

The Harmanpreet Kaur-led group was in a position to put up a rating of simply 102 runs on the board and so they obtained all-out in a span of 19 overs. This hammering defeat versus the Sophie Devine-led group may show to be a extremely expensive one because the Ladies in Blue are sitting on the backside of Group A with a humiliating net-run-rate of -2.900.

Ladies’s T20 World Cup 2024: India set to play in opposition to Pakistan on the sixth of October

The Indians must discover a strategy to recuperate from the defeat in opposition to New Zealand as-soon-as-possible in the event that they wish to hold their hopes of qualifying for the knockout-stage alive.

The present version of the Ladies’s T20 World Cup was meant to be the Ladies in Blue’s subsequent step ahead after their runners-up efficiency in 2020 and semi-final exit in 2023 versus Australia.

Nevertheless, the massive loss versus the White Ferns has elevated India’s possibilities of getting eradicated from the group-stage itself. The Harmanpreet Kaur-led group are scheduled to play fierce-rivals Pakistan on Sunday, sixth of October within the metropolis of Dubai.
